Persisting to Get an Agreement

If someone won't take no for an answer, it means they continue to persuade or pressure you to agree to something even after you have refused. This determination to get agreement despite initial rejection is demonstrated in the movie The Wolf of Wall Street, where the main character encourages his colleagues to never hang up until they achieve what they want.
